Much of chemistry is motivated by asking 'How'? How do I make a primary alcohol? React a Grignard reagent with formaldehyde. Physical chemistry is motivated by asking 'Why'? The Grignard reagent and formaldehyde follow a molecular dance known as a reaction mechanism in which stronger bonds are made at the expense of weaker bonds. If you are interested in asking 'why' and not just 'how', then you need to understand physical chemistry. Global Positioning System Requirements Update Dilemma
This paper discusses the dilemma of increasing GPS requirements from the current requirement for 24-satellites to a larger, more stringent requirement of 30 satellites. The paper will first discuss the existing GPS Standard Positioning Service (SPS) Performance Standard (PS) requirement and analyze the currently provided GPS level of service. The current GPS SPS PS was last approved in Sep 2008, yet improvements to the GPS command and control system and an increased constellation size (currently 35 GPS satellites on orbit) since that time have allowed the currently provided GPS level of service to far exceed the requirement. This paper then discusses how a commitment to increase the required GPS constellation size and placements within the orbits would benefit both military and civilian users worldwide. For example, "sky-impaired" warriors, such as those on the slopes of mountains in Afghanistan or the urban streets of a Middle East city, have degraded availability with only 24 satellites due to obstruction of 45 to 60 degrees from mountain slopes. Updating and increasing the constellation size to 30 satellites would increase the number of satellites in view (increased availability due to the increased number of satellites available to obtain a GPS solution) to horizon line of sight disadvantaged users. The USAF is committed to maintaining only 24 GPS satellites, and is obtaining suboptimal performance since it is currently flying them in a constellation optimized for only 24 primary slots. City Planning for Civil Engineers, Environmental Engineers, and Surveyors
While engineers and surveyors are not urban planners, they are often engaged in urban development. Therefore, a high degree of competence in civil engineering specialties such as surveying and mapping, highway and transportation engineering, water resources engineering, environmental engineering, and, particularly, municipal engineering requires an understanding of urban development problems and urban planning objectives, principles, and practices. With this in mind, City Planning for Civil Engineers, Environmental Engineers, and Surveyors focuses on areas of urban planning with which civil and environmental engineers and surveyors are most likely to come into contact or conflict, in which engineers and surveyors may be required to participate, and for which engineers may be required to provide necessary leadership.The text stresses basic concepts and principles of practice involved in urban planning as most widely practiced, particularly in small and medium-sized communities. It introduces engineering students to land-use planning as a foundation for infrastructure systems planning and development. It also presents plan implementation devices such as zoning, land subdivision control, official mapping, and capital improvement programming. It describes the factors affecting good land subdivision design and improvement. In addition, the text illustrates the importance of good mapping and control surveys for planning purposes. Written from the perspective that cities are social and economic as well as physical entities, the book offers a historical context for urban planning.There are a large number of texts on the subject of urban planning, but most generally do not address in any comprehensive way the engineering problems encountered in urban planning. Since Nadia Comaneci captured the hearts of the world with her amazing performance at the 1976 Olympic Games in Montreal, one that would change the sport of gymnastics forever, Romania has been known throughout the world for its remarkable success in the sport of gymnastics. This limited edition, full-color album presents the history of Romanian gymnastics from the founding of the Romanian Gymnastics Federation in 1906 to the Romanian women’s team that won five consecutive world championship titles under coach Octavian Belu between 1994 and 2001. This book was originally published on the occasion of the 1996 Olympic Games in Atlanta and to commemorate the 90th anniversary of the founding of the Romanian Gymnastics Federation. On the 25th anniversary of its original publication, Romanian Gymnastics is being reissued to celebrate the Tokyo Olympic Games.
